Why These Are the Top Insulation Contractors in Guymon

The insulation market in Guymon, Oklahoma, is characteristic of a smaller rural city. There are a limited number of specialized, dedicated insulation contractors operating solely within the city limits. The market is primarily served by a couple of strong local providers and several regional contractors based in larger hubs like Amarillo, Texas, and Woodward, Oklahoma, who extend their services to Guymon. Competition is moderate, which helps maintain service quality. The average quality of providers is good, with several companies holding relevant certifications for spray foam and energy auditing. Typical pricing is influenced by the cost of materials and travel for regional contractors. As a rough estimate: * **Blown-In Attic Insulation:** $1.50 - $2.50 per square foot. * **Spray Foam Insulation:** $2.00 - $3.50 per square foot for open-cell; $4.50 - $7.00 for closed-cell. * **Wall Insulation (Blown-in):** $1.00 - $1.50 per square foot of wall. Homeowners are encouraged to obtain multiple quotes and inquire about potential rebates from local utility providers for energy efficiency upgrades.

Frequently Asked Questions About Insulation in Guymon

Get answers to common questions about insulation services in Guymon, Oklahoma.

1What is the most important type of insulation for homes in Guymon, given our local climate?

For Guymon's climate—characterized by hot, windy summers and cold winters with occasional severe cold snaps—attic insulation is the most critical. Proper attic insulation (typically blown-in cellulose or fiberglass) acts as a primary thermal barrier, preventing significant heat gain in summer and heat loss in winter. Ensuring your attic meets or exceeds the recommended R-Value of R-38 to R-60 for our region is the single most effective upgrade for year-round comfort and energy savings.

2How much does it typically cost to insulate an older home in Guymon, and are there any local incentives?

Costs vary based on home size and material, but insulating an attic in a typical Guymon home can range from $1,500 to $3,500. For whole-house upgrades like adding wall insulation, costs can be significantly higher. While Oklahoma has no statewide insulation-specific rebates, Guymon residents should check with their local utility provider, as they occasionally offer energy efficiency assessments or incentives. It's also wise to consult a tax professional about potential federal tax credits for qualified insulation improvements.

3When is the best time of year to have insulation installed in Guymon?

The ideal times are during the milder seasons of spring (March-May) and fall (September-November). This avoids the extreme summer heat, which can make attic work dangerous for crews, and the unpredictable winter weather. Scheduling during these shoulder seasons also ensures your home is properly sealed before the peak heating and cooling demands hit, allowing you to save on energy bills immediately.

4What should I look for when choosing an insulation contractor in the Guymon area?

First, verify the contractor is licensed and insured to work in Oklahoma. Look for local experience, as a contractor familiar with Guymon will understand common issues like wind-driven infiltration and the specific needs of our older housing stock. Ask for references from recent local projects and ensure they provide a detailed, written estimate that includes the R-Value to be achieved, not just the depth of material.

5I'm concerned about moisture and pests. Are there special insulation considerations for Guymon homes?

Absolutely. The high winds and potential for driving rain in the Oklahoma Panhandle make proper air sealing before insulating crucial to prevent moisture issues. For pest resistance, many homeowners opt for blown-in cellulose treated with borates, which deters insects and rodents common in our rural area. A reputable local contractor will assess your home's ventilation and recommend solutions like attic baffles to prevent condensation, which is a key concern for long-term insulation performance.
